Blending Your Home's Architecture with Color Shades
When it comes to refreshing your home's aesthetic, choosing the right paint colors can dramatically impact the overall ambiance and feel. A key factor is ensuring your color palette harmonize with your home's architectural features.
Classic styles, such as Colonial or Victorian homes, often thrive from more traditional colors, like warm greens and rich reds. Conversely, contemporary architecture welcomes a wider range of saturated colors, frequently incorporating neutrals like gray or white as backdrops for accent walls.
- Consider the dimensions of your home when choosing colors. Light and airy shades can make smaller spaces appear larger, while darker hues can create a more comfortable atmosphere in open-plan areas.

Color's Influence on Doors: A Psychological Perspective
When guests first arrive at a building, their attention is often drawn to the door. This ordinary feature can have a profound impact on first perceptions. The decision of a front door's color indirectly transmits information about the personality of those within. Bright colors like red or yellow can imply excitement, while calming hues like blue or green may convey a sense of serenity. Understanding the science behind color can assist in creating doors that make a positive first impression.
